Essential Functions
- Promote and drive safety-first culture, ensuring the safety of employees, contractors, and visitors.
- Know and follow safety and emergency procedures as needed.
- Perform all duties in accordance with company policies and procedures as well as in compliance with all Federal, State, and local regulations for the safe operation of a commercial motor vehicle.
- Maintain and provide records required for compliance with State and Federal regulations including driver's logs, fuel purchases, mileage, and all other records required by the company.
- Ensure that all shipping documentation (manifest, bill of lading, shipping order, freight bill, etc.) required to move with shipment is readily available for inspection; and that documentation is provided with deliveries.
- Meet and retain all Federal and State requirements for certification and licensing including current FMCSA medical certification, meeting the requirements set forth by Section 391.41.
- Represent the company and transportation industry professionally in demonstrated responsible driving.
- Apply skill and knowledge of commercial driving in maneuvering vehicle at varying speeds in difficult situations, such as heavy traffic, inclement weather, or tight delivery locations.
- Meet company requirements as outlined in the driver safety handbook.
- Inspect shipping documentation and determine the nature of the load.
- Inspect truck for defects and safe operating condition before, during, and after trips and submit written/electronic report on the condition of the truck at the end of each trip.
- Hook and unhook trailers from the tractor itself, including cranking lever to raise and lower landing gear on semi-trailers.
- Unload trailer with or without mechanical freight-handling equipment.
- Cover/uncover and secure/remove securing devices from freight.
- Perform occasional lifting, pulling, pushing, and carrying of accessory equipment used in covering and securing freight. Perform infrequent manual lifting, pulling, pushing, and carrying for freight.
- Safely and properly unload freight ensuring minimal risk of danger to self/others and damage to product.
- Maintain clean appearance of truck; inside the cab at all times and outside when conditions permit.
- Promptly report any delays due to breakdowns, weather/traffic conditions, emergencies, or in the event of irregularities relating to pick up or delivery of cargo.
- Report all accidents involving driver or company equipment as soon as possible according to company policy/procedure.
Skills/Experience Requirements
- Class A commercial driver's license and current FMCSA medical certification
- 2-5 years commercial flatbed vehicle driving experience in the transportation of freight
- Effective time management, verbal/written communication, and basic mathematical skills
- Ability to perform basic vehicle maintenance (fueling and checking fluid levels) and maintain vehicle safety
Preferred Attributes
- Experience delivering building materials is a plus (metal roofing, trusses, etc.)
- Moffit experience is a plus
